New York: Dodd, Mead & Company, 1930. Hardcover. Good/good. Cloth. 308 pages. Illustrated with black & white photographs. Travel through the provinces of French North Africa, Morocco, Algeria, and Tunisia. Small bump on fore-edge of front panel; few pencil additions to map endpaper; Four or five interior pages have some off-setting or tanning where newspaper articles were laid-in. Dust jacket has small chips on top edge and some small edge tears.
